## TKT-4471: Signature check failing on thumbnail queue artifacts

The Mothlight thumbnail generation queue rejects the 5.2 worker image — signature verification fails at pull time on every Dunmere node. Cause: the release was signed with the retired January key after rotation. Blocking tonight's deploy. Fix: re-sign the image and the queue config bundle, then re-push. For the re-sign, use the current deploy key, which follows.

release key, kawip-hafop: bky3_mxv

Ticket: Zero-downtime schema migrations for the Tallowmere plugin API. Plugin authors must follow the expand-migrate-contract pattern: new columns ship nullable, dual-write for one release, then backfill before any contract step. Direct ALTERs against shared tables will be rejected by the migration linter. Contract-phase changes additionally require a staged rollout plan attached to the ticket. Final sign-off authority for each contract step belongs to the person named below.

signatory, kahip-tadug: Rusox Jorius Casdor

MINUTES — Management Meeting, Q3 Cash-Flow Review
Present: J. Vale (chair), M. Osei, T. Lindqvist

1. Forecast approved with revised assumptions; receivables from the Corvane account pushed to October.
2. Capex on the Halden line deferred one quarter.
3. Finance to model a downside scenario by Friday.
4. Headcount freeze continues.

Actions assigned; next review in four weeks. Strategic assumptions underpinning the forecast are noted below.

board note of kawif-kajop: Ralaelax Foods is in early talks to buy Novaelox Works for about $55.7 million. The Wenael launch date is May 9, and nothing goes to the press before then.